			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ok, just in case&#8230; MoP = Mist of Pandaria</p>
<p>Lets take a look at the new talents available, and let me start by saying it&#8217;s weird to have a bunch of talents to choose from that don&#8217;t necessarily give any kind of advantage to my main role as a damage dealer. Here is a <a href="http://www.wowhead.com/guide=5.0&amp;talents#classes-druid" target="_blank">LINK</a> to the full descriptions of every talent.</p>
<p>The first choice is between Feline Swiftness, Displace Beast, and Tireless Pursuit. I think the constant 20% increase to speed while in cat form is a no brainer here, the others look more useful for PvP. Granted there might be particular PvE boss encounters that might favor one of the others but in general I think FS is the way to go.</p>
<p>The next level we choose between Nature&#8217;s Swiftness, Renewal, and Cenarion Ward. Let me say that I like the last option the best as it gives us the ability of an instant cast HoT while in Cat form. This screams raid utility to me and from a kitty that prides himself on helping the raid beyond just dealing damage I like the difference this could make in a PvE encounter.</p>
<p>Next we choose between Faerie Swarm, Mass Entaglement, and Typhoon. I think here Typhoon will be what I choose, an in Cat form knockback&#8230; SWEET! Faerie Swarm is replacing FF and depending on raid comp might be needed instead but I raid 25 man I am going to wager the debuff can be applied by someone else. The ME talent might be useful in certain encounters but is not castable in Cat form so I kinda don&#8217;t like it.</p>
<p>The next level we have Wild Charge, Incarnation, and Force of Nature. From a shear DPS vantage point I kinda like Force of Nature if the trees do high damage. It&#8217;s castable in Cat form and easy DPS. The other 2 talents sound similar with one having a charge component and the other one not. Wild Charge seems pretty dumb actually, It puts me behind the boss and lets me ravage without a positioning requirement&#8230; ah&#8230; yeah, ok. Incarnation looks the best, which allows ravages from behind without the need of being in stealth. It looks like with this talent we would open with berserking and ravaging our butts off with the 50% increase to crit with ravage at boss health above 80%&#8230;. interesting.</p>
<p>The next level is my first disappointment. 2 of the 3 choices are basically for bear as using them puts us into bear form automatically. So we choose from Demo Roar, Bear Hug, and Ursol&#8217;s Vortex. I am so picking UV here, not that as a kitty we have much choice. It&#8217;s an AoE grip usable in Cat form. That is just sick OP if you think about it. In PvE we get to suck mobs to us and swipe&#8230; I freaking love it. It makes us an adds magnet (or lets us pick a spot for the magnet) for 15 seconds. Honestly this is probably an awesome raid utility on fights with a pesky add phase.</p>
<p>Our last selection at level 90 is a complete disappointment. Heart of the Wild, Master Shapeshifter, Distanglement. HotW is most likely the given as it takes Hit to 100% and gives us an INT boost from agility which will improve our utility heals. The other 2 look very PvP centric.</p>
<p>The last cool thing to note, and I don&#8217;t know how the heck they are going to actually get this to work in game is <a href="http://media.mmo-champion.com/images/news/2011/november/newskillsmop.jpg" rel="shadowbox[sbpost-1714];player=img;" target="_blank">Symbiosis</a>. Basically we get to target another player and grab an ability belonging to that targets class within the limits of our specialization. This has buggy written all over it imho. Our target gets one of our abilities, also based on our spec. It sounds pretty cool as we get the special for an hour and it lasts through death so basically we will be doing this before a fight starts but I might see where a mid fight application might prove useful. If we get to use this attack in kitty form I say cool, Kitty Pyro? Kitty Chain Lightning? Ok, probably not since we would have to be in boom spec for that I would guess. So Kitty FoK / Swipe AoE craziness? Lots of possibilities here and I am sure some leet guild will figure out some way to exploit this running a party of half druids to down some heroic boss.</p>
<p>All in all, I guess these changes have the ability to drastically change the way we play our kitty. The question is do we use this stuff? Does it matter in terms of DPS? Will it make playing more fun? My guess is at first playing might be more entertaining but in the end if my damage sucks I won&#8217;t be happy.</p>

<p>Tuesday night <a href="http://www.wowhead.com/item=59474">Malevolence</a> dropped but I passed to our hunter&#8230; (long story). It made me start thinking though about that age old (Ok, only since Wrath) question: Hunter gear or Kitty gear? My thoughts is that with FAP no longer being present on weapons and our damage being tied to weapon damage it should be Kitty first then Hunter. I mean for a hunter it is a stat stick, and they have single handed options (Blizz, be fair and let druids dual wield swords, axes, and the like&#8230;. ok, jk&#8230; or not, I mean how does a hunter duel wield axes while shooting a bow&#8230; seriously.) where for us one of the biggest upsides to the upgrade is the weapon damage itself. Good news, I am sure we will be killing these easy bosses every week at least until we have no upgrades left from them and we start looking at saves&#8230; so it&#8217;s not like I won&#8217;t pick this up sometime soon.</p>
<p>By now most people have most likely heard about the incoming feral/druid PvP nerfs&#8230; and PvE nerf&#8230; that we can no long shift out of movement impairing effects&#8230; and of course all the new cast times, durations, and limits. Honestly I am sick of PvP changes impacting my PvE enjoyment. Not having instant roots with the glyph sucks as I was really enjoying that aspect of feral in 5 man&#8217;s and raids. Not being able to shift out of Static Cling fighting Asaad just flat out sucks.</p>
<p>As far as these changes to feral and PvP and the changes to all the classes&#8230; it looks to me that Blizzard is trying to shorten the time investment of arena&#8230; which is hard to complain about, but I think we just got regulated to CC and bear duty as a feral. We will just get destroyed as a kitty IMHO. Well at least we had some time as viable PvP in feral form, I guess all druids will go back to resto/boom for PvP. Honestly, a good feral in arena (not that I ever was one) had gotten to be quite a bother so not surprised at all of the changes.</p>

<p>A bit of FYI, you can get the achievement by gaining the buff in Azeroth. You can only loot the item for the daily if you do it at level content. I recommend doing it old world personally.</p>
<p>I stocked up on mats to get a jump start on leveling professions. I personally have to level tailoring, enchanting, jewelcrafting, inscription, and alchemy. After doing some WOWhead research I found only enchanting allows for stocking old mats to level and it is only a guaranteed 10 points.</p>
<p>News came out from a dev that the current beta pace of leveling will persist in Cataclysm release. What this means is that leveling to 85 is going to be VERY fast. Be prepared to jump in 5 man heroics and crafting epics quickly in order to gear up for raiding.</p>
<p>I believe the new Feral DPS rule of thumb is going to continue to be Mastery&gt;Agility&gt;Haste&gt; and going for the Hit and Expertise caps where possible. I see a lot of Strength gear floating around with lots of mastery on it, I am guessing that will be desirable as well.</p>
<p>Cataclysm definitely looks like it is going to be a lot of fun. I plan on jumping right in and I have already purchased the digital download.</p>
<p>Another notable is that in a 10 player raid, only 1 battle rez can be used per attempt. This will impact my 10 man right off the bat as we had 1 lock and 2 druids. Yes, Soulstone counts as a battle rez. After the rez counter hits 1, meaning someone actually accepted an in battle rez, trying another will net you an error that the spell is not available.</p>

<p><span style="color: #00ccff;"><span style="color: #000000;">I recommend for now until anything changes at the very least work on changing all your gems to agility. You can reforge later to mastery, hit, or expertise based on need.</span></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#00ccff;"><span style="color: #000000;">Slowly move away from Crit and Haste to make sure you achieve a good balance of damage and combo point generation. The key is going to be keeping up your bleeds even after the buff I think. I really see the loss of ArP as moving us back to doing everything possible to maximize bleed damage. My guess is haste, expertise, and even hit can fall a little when making sure to keep up crit and mastery. Haste might be the tricky stat to get a good feel in order to have the right energy generation.</span></span></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>So I am sure a lot of you are wondering, when will I be switching out my 264 or 277 Wrath gear for Cata greens?</p>
<p>Let me start by saying all your ArP gems will convert to Crit gems, so one might want to stock up on agility gems before the xpac&#8230; however, I plan on just leveling in the Crit gems with the knowledge that greens and blues before or by level 83 will be replacing my Wrath gear.</p>
<p>Let me tell you why you will be replacing gear rather early.</p>
<ol>
<li>Mastery &#8211; Old Wrath gear has none, most of the quest rewards has lots. Look below for the Mastery tooltip in the character screen for an idea of what this means to DPS.</li>
<li>Stamina &#8211; All the new gear has a lot of added stamina. If you plan on tanking new 5 man content early in the xpac you will be harder to heal with your old gear.</li>
<li>Agility &#8211; The new gear rewards come level 83 content starts surpassing old gear stats on more than just stamina and mastery.</li>
<li>Leveling not Raiding &#8211; For leveling, pure stats not set bonus or procs tend to be more beneficial. Fights are short and usually trinket procs are wasted as you run between mobs.</li>
</ol>
<p>This being said I am at level 83 and I still have not seen a weapon worth switching out my Heroic Wrath weapon for (though I hear a blue polearm at the end of deepholm questing fits the bill). I think there was a weapon or 2 with tons of mastery but I wasn&#8217;t sold on the stats over my current staff.</p>
